S. Damoun et al., Influence of alkylating reagent softness on the regioselectivity in enolate ion alkylation: A theoretical local hard and soft acids and bases study, J PHYS CH A, 103(39), 1999, pp. 7861-7866
C-Alkylation and O-alkylation of ethyl acetoacetate by a series of alkylati
ng agents is investigated, in the gas phase as well as in the solvent, with
in a local viewpoint of the hard and soft acids and bases (HSAB) principle
at the Hartree-Fock level using a 3-21+G* basis set. The Gazquez and Mendez
formula for calculating the interaction energy is used to reveal the influ
ence of the alkylating agent softness on the two possible orientations in t
he ethyl acetoacetate alkylation. O-Alkylation was found to be favored by a
hard alkylating agent, whereas C-alkylation becomes less and less disfavor
ed upon increasing softness.
